Inflation ticks higher as Fed eyes another rate cut

Inflation rose slightly in November, but likely not enough to derail the Federal Reserve's plans for further interest rate cuts, according to figures released Wednesday by the Labor Department. Consumer prices rose 0.3% in November and rose 2.7% over the past 12 months, according to new Consumer Price Index (CPI) data released on Wednesday. Monthly […]
